What is the equation in point slope form of the line that passes through the points (4,-1) and (-3,4)

Point slope form is y-y1=m(x-x1)

Let’s first find the slope, which is y2-y1/x2-x1

-5/7 is the slope, so let’s plug that in to the equation.

y-y1=-5/7(x-x1)

Now, you can use either (4,-1) or (-3,4) for x1 and y1. Let’s go ahead and use both for good measure:

When plugging in (4,-1), you get:

y+1=-5/7(x-4)

When plugging in (-3,4), you get:

y-4=-5/7(x+3)
